Pfingstberg
Pfingstberg is a hill in Nordwestuckermark, Brandenburg and has an elevation of 83 metres. Pfingstberg is situated nearby to the village Wilhelmshayn, as well as near the hamlet Ferdinandshorst.Places of Interest
